Placement and practical integration
Placement matters as much as the cup itself. Position grease cups where access is simple, yet protected from dripping condensate. A clean run from the cup to the bearing chamber keeps grit out and reduces maintenance cycles. In steam installations, keep lines above horizontal joints to prevent backflow. A small drain valve nearby helps clear any moisture that could wash away the lubricant. The aim is a neat, accessible loop that makes routine checks quick and predictable rather than a scavenger hunt through dusty gallery spaces.
Air cocks for steam boilers
Air cocks for steam boilers perform the opposite of lubrication work; they vent air and noncondensables from the system. When air pockets form, efficiency drops and the boiler tempers rise in ways that stress seals. Introducing an air cock with a robust seal and a fail-safe knob makes monthly checks routine rather than reactive. The best models close tightly when steam pressure is high, but ease of operation remains for on-site staff. Regular cycling ensures venting ports stay open enough to prevent stubborn air pockets from lingering and spoiling heat transfer.
Maintenance routines that stand up to wear
The ongoing win is consistency. A quick weekly inspection of automatic grease cups reveals a small, wet ring at the cap, steady flow marks, and no unexpected leaks. Checking the air vent section of the system every fortnight keeps air pockets from stalling performance. Replace gaskets that show signs of cracking and keep the line free of scale. The right maintenance cadence blends with shift patterns so the boiler doesn’t miss a beat. When parts are access friendly, the whole plant breathes easier, and downtime recedes.
